Repaying Your Branch Loan:

Step-by-Step Guide

  1. Open the Branch App: Launch the Branch app on your phone. If you don’t have it yet, you can easily download it from your app store.
  2. Access Loan Information: At the bottom of the app, tap on the “Loans” tab. This will take you to your loan details and repayment options.
  3. Choose “Make a Payment”: Within the loan section, click on “Make a Payment.” This step will initiate the repayment process.
  4. Select Repayment Method: Branch offers various repayment options. Choose the one that suits you best:

    a. Using Branch Wallet:

    • This is the recommended method.
    • If you have funds in your Branch wallet, you can use them to repay your loan.
    • Select the “Wallet” option, then click “Continue.”
    • Choose “Total Due” for full loan repayment, or enter your desired repayment amount.

    b. Via USSD (GT Bank Only):

    • If you have an account with GT Bank, you can use USSD.
    • Select “USSD – Guaranty Trust Bank (GTB)” from the options.
    • Click “Continue,” then choose “Total Due” or enter your preferred repayment amount.

    c. Bank Transfer (Mobile App):

    • Use your bank’s mobile app to transfer the repayment amount.
    • Note the bank name and account number provided.
    • Open your bank’s mobile app, paste the account number, and complete the transfer.

    d. Debit Card (ATM Card):

    • Use your Debit Card to make an instant payment.
    • Select the “Debit Card” option, then enter card details (number, expiry date, CVV).
    • Proceed with the payment, and the amount will be deducted from your bank account.

    e. Cash Deposit at GT Bank Branch:

    • Visit any GT Bank branch.
    • Fill out a deposit slip with your loan reference number from the Branch app.
    • Make your cash payment, and the funds will be applied to your loan.

Conclusion:

Repaying your Branch loan is a simple process with multiple convenient options. You can use your Branch wallet, USSD, bank transfer, debit card, or even visit a GT Bank branch to make your payment. Remember, paying your loan on time not only avoids increased interest but also helps maintain a positive credit score.
